Portál AbcLinuxu, 10. května 2025 13:39

Dotaz: Pruchod DHCP pres routery

8.7.2009 21:43 Zdenek.k | skóre: 6
Pruchod DHCP pres routery
Přečteno: 580×
Odpovědět | Admin

Zdravim mam drobny problem. Doma mam server postaveny na linux debian sarge. Na tomto serveru ktery je zaroven gateway bezi jeste dns(bind9),dhcp a shapping ( ma zaklade IP). Topologie me site vypada nasledovne:

   klienti                                   klienti                                                klienti
         |                                         |                                                         |
GATEWAY ------------------- AP1(compexWP54G) --------------------------AP2(ovislink5460)
          |                                           |                                                         |
 klientsky router              klientsky router                               klientsky router
          |                                            |                                                         |
       klienti                                 klienti                                                  klienti

Vsechny klientske routery i AP routery maji vypnuty NAT Klientske routery jsou ovislink 5460. A problem je v tom, ze klienti pripojeni kabelem na AP1 a AP2 pres tyto sve routery neobdrzi IP od DHCP serveru. Pokud se ale pripoji wifi primo na AP1 nebo AP2 tak IP obdrzi. Na gateway jsou oba pristupy ( klientsky router i primo) v poradku. Chtel bych se tedy zeptat jestli nekdo neresil podobny problem. Na klientskych 5460 je nastraveny DHCP relay ale bez vysledku. Predem diky za kazdou radu. Jedine reseni ktere me napadlo je, aby na AP1 i AP2 bezely take DHCP a pridelovaly stejne IP jako DHCP na gateway( kvuli shapingu). V souvislosti s tim bych se chtel jeste zeptat jestli nekdo neznate nejaky firmware, postaveny na linux, ktery by bylo mozne nahrat do 5460 nebo WP54G. Doufam ze jsem popsal svoji situaci dostatecne presne a jeste jednou predem diky za jakoukoliv radu. Zdenek

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

8.7.2009 23:16 petr_p | skóre: 59 | blog: pb
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ery
Odpovědět | | Sbalit | Link | Blokovat | Admin
Na AP také běží DHCP relay? Jakým způsobem komunikuje relay na routeru s gatewayí? Přímo přes unicast nebo se se komunikace řetězí? Jak se řeší jiný linkový protokol WiFi a Ethernetu? Není tam nějaké nestandardní přepisování linkových adres? Víte, co se děje s odpovědí mezi AP a routerem?
9.7.2009 09:42 tomfi | skóre: 19
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ery

Tak ten odkaz mě pobavil... draft a implementován v ovisech :D, eště víc mě pobavilo že ten odkaz je na draft starý 2 dny :D

Vždyť jsou to jen jedničky a nuly ...
9.7.2009 10:20 Zdenek.k | skóre: 6
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ery

Zdravim Vas, no jsem rad ze jste se tolik pobavil, ale me to v reseni meho problemu moc nepomuze. Kazdopadne by me alespon zajimalo co Vas tak pobavilo.

9.7.2009 10:47 tomfi | skóre: 19
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ery

Co mě pobavilo? ... otázka jestli ten ovis nekomunikuje způsobem který je popsán v draftu... navíc 2 dny starém ;)

Co pomůže v řešení je

1. je nutné aby byl dhcp relay podporován (zapnutý) na všech L3 zařízeních(směrovačích) mezi klientem a dhcp serverem

2. odposlechnout si komunikaci dhcp co nejtěsněji před dhcp serverem tu analyzovat jestli tam vůbec ty klientské požadavky dorazí

3. zapnout co nejlepší logování na DHCP a podívat se co hlásí

4. zapnout DHCP server v debug režimu a podívat se co hlásí

Postupujte tak že pokud je daný bod ok, jděte na další.

 

Vždyť jsou to jen jedničky a nuly ...
9.7.2009 11:14 petr_p | skóre: 59 | blog: pb
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ery
Čerstvost návrhu mě také pobavila. Ale obsah už tolik ne, protože volba 82 se už v praxi používá docela dlouho (a je částečně standardizovaná v RFC 3046 starém osm let). Užitečnost mého odkazu spočívá v tom, že vysvětluje problematiku a tazatel se tak má od čeho odpíchnout při zkoumání reality.
9.7.2009 10:28 Zdenek.k | skóre: 6
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ery

Zdravim, diky za reakci. Na AP bezi relay a je "nasmerovany" primo na gateway. Nejsem si jisty, ale myslim ze komunikuje pres unicast. Ohledne reseni linkoveho protokolu - netusim na co se me ptate ( zacatecnik). Nestandartni prepisovani neni, dotaz z klienta projde az na gateway, dhcp na gateway posle IP, ale ta nedorazi ke koncovemu klientovi. (zaznamenano v logu). Zdenek

9.7.2009 11:30 petr_p | skóre: 59 | blog: pb
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ery
Na AP bezi relay a je "nasmerovany" primo na gateway.

A jak jsou nastavené routery? Jejich relay komunikuje přímo s gatawayí nebo přes relay na AP?

Ohledne reseni linkoveho protokolu - netusim na co se me ptate ( zacatecnik).

Na drátě se jako linkový protokol používá 802.3 (lidově zvaný Ethernet), na bezdrátu se používá protokol 802.11 (lidově zvaný WiFi). Tyto protokoly jsou si podobné, do jisté míry kompatibilní, ale zrovna co se týče adresování uzlů na linkové vrstvě a vytváření vazeb na adresa – port, jsou s tím problémy. Jednou z možností, jak se s tím vypořádat, je že relaye na AP přepisují MAC adresy. Nebo ta relay není vůbec skutečná, ale jedná se jen přeposílání rámců. (Divil byste se, co všechno může napadnou inženýry, aby vyhověli protichdným požadavkům zákazníka.) Může se stát, že vaše konkrétní implementace v AP není kvůli tomuto schopna korektně předávat požadavky z drátového i bezdrátového segmentu současně dále.

dotaz z klienta projde az na gateway, dhcp na gateway posle IP, ale ta nedorazi ke koncovemu klientovi. (zaznamenano v logu)

Jak už tu někdo psal, musíte jít po „drátu“ a sledovat, kde se vám odpovědi ztrácí. Příčinou může být právě relay na AP.

Mr.Yoda avatar 8.7.2009 23:18 Mr.Yoda | skóre: 17 | blog: jakub | Louny
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ery
Odpovědět | | Sbalit | Link | Blokovat | Admin

na

AP1(compexWP54G) --------------------------AP2(ovislink5460) nastav taky dhcp relay
:-* Debian
9.7.2009 10:22 Zdenek.k | skóre: 6
Rozbalit Rozbalit vše Re: Pruchod DHCP pres routery

Zdravim, na AP1 nelze dhcp relay nastavit ( nebo nevim jak :-) ), na AP2 je nastaveny. Bohuzel sistuace je porad stejna. I presto diky moc za radu

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.